Maintenance Assistance Position Overview:

Maintenance team members assist with ensuring the health and well-being of our residents and staff by providing maintenance support. This position is responsible for ensuring overall building safety by being responsible for repairs to the buildings and furnishings as well as up-keep of the grounds including lawn care and snow/ice removal.

Responsibilities

Essential Job Functions

  • Assists with and performs assigned duties related to electricity, plumbing, painting, carpentry (including furniture refinishing or repair); mechanics (including equipment and mechanical systems); heating, cooling and water systems (except those services performed under service contract with outside contractors).
  • Assists with and perform duties related to maintenance of grounds, parking lots, and driveways (including snow/ice removal, except those performed under service contract).
  • Handles incoming and outgoing freight, as needed; lifts and moves heavy furniture and equipment.

Qualifications
  • Minimum 18 years of age
  • Minimum one (1) year of related work experience in field such as maintenance, carpentry, contracting, etc.
  • Current, valid driver license
  • Participation in facility on-call program which may include working “off-hours”
  • Experienced in equipment operation such as small hand tools, electric tools, lawn mowers, snowblowers, etc.
  • HS diploma or equivalent preferred
  • Display of genuine concern for the elderly; a dependable, patient and compassionate attitude towards residents
